Just back from the clinic.

HbA1c is up from 8.3% to 8.7% so I need to work on getting that down again.

Got bloods taken for cholesterol and thyroid (am on thyroxine and just had does increased)

Dr gave me some facts about my last cholesterol test. Aparantely I'm borderline with a total cholesterol level of 5.2. However he said I had a high reading of good cholesterol (HDL?) at 2.3 but my bad cholesterol (LDL?) was also slightly high as well at 2.7 (he said ideally it should be less than 2)

Also said there was slight retinopothy as last retina photos showed some slight bulges in the blood vessels.
